Program Analysis

What this degree looks like at University of Miami

Your degree from the University of Miami in Liberal Arts and General Studies provides a broad intellectual foundation, and the school's strong reputation in the competitive South Florida market significantly boosts your post-graduation prospects. While not a direct vocational path, the program cultivates highly valued skills like critical thinking, complex problem-solving, and sophisticated communication. These are essential for navigating diverse industries, from Miami's burgeoning tech and finance sectors to its established tourism and media landscapes. Many graduates parlay these adaptable abilities into roles in marketing, project management, communications, or even pursue further specialized education. The 'U' brand and its robust alumni network also open doors to internships and entry-level positions often inaccessible to those from less selective institutions. To maximize your outcome, actively seek internships early on that align with your emerging interests, using the vast professional connections available through the university.
